Water Tube Boiler D Type: Driving Efficient Industrial Steam Solutions

The water tube boiler d type has become a cornerstone of modern industrial steam generation, widely adopted in power plants, chemical processing, and large-scale manufacturing. Its distinctive “D”-shaped configuration—with the furnace on one side and the convection tube bundle on the other—delivers superior heat transfer, high thermal efficiency, and the operational flexibility that today’s energy-intensive industries demand. As global manufacturing moves toward cleaner, more efficient energy use, the water tube boiler d type stands out as a proven solution for high-capacity, high-pressure steam applications.

 

Structure and Market Position

A water tube boiler d type features a longitudinal double-drum arrangement. The furnace is positioned on the right side of the boiler, while the convection tube bundle is arranged on the left, forming the shape of the letter “D” when viewed from the front. This configuration allows the furnace to be fully surrounded by membrane water walls, which maximize radiation heat absorption and minimize heat loss. The rear of the furnace connects to a convection tube bundle that completes the heat transfer process before flue gas exits through the economizer and condenser.

 

In the current market, this boiler type occupies a leading position in the medium-to-large capacity segment. Unlike fire tube boilers, which are limited to lower pressures and smaller capacities. This makes it the preferred choice for power generation, chemical processing, textile manufacturing, paper production, and large-scale food processing. The design also accommodates biomass and coal-fired applications when configured with appropriate combustion systems, giving it exceptional fuel flexibility in diverse industrial environments.

 

ZOZENs Water Tube D Type Boiler

ZOZEN primarily provides two products under the water tube boiler d type category: the SZS series Steam Boiler and Hot Water Boiler. Below are the detailed product specifications:

 

SZS Series Gas-Fired (Oil-Fired) Steam Boiler

Designed for industrial processes requiring high-pressure steam. The SZS series water tube boiler offers a capacity of 2 to 110 t/h, a working pressure of 1.25 to 5.3 MPa, and a steam temperature from 194°C up to 540°C for versatile industrial steam applications.The double-drum longitudinal “D”-type chamber structure, combined with full membrane water walls, improves heat transfer efficiency and extends service life beyond 20 years. Thermal efficiency exceeds 98% with economizer and condenser. NOx emissions are controlled to ≤30 mg/Nm³. Supported fuels include natural gas, coke oven gas, biogas, diesel, heavy oil, and crude oil.

 

SZS Series Gas-Fired (Oil-Fired) Hot Water Boiler

Designed for district heating, hospitals, and commercial heating. With a thermal capacity ranging from 7 to 116 MW, a working pressure of 1.0 to 1.6 MPa, supply and return temperatures of 115/70°C or 130/70°C, and a thermal efficiency of >96%, the SZS series hot water boiler is designed for efficient large-scale district heating.The forced water circulation design in the high-temperature zone prevents steam locking and ensures reliable cooling of heating surfaces.

Application Fields and Real-World Cases

The water tube boiler d type is widely applied across multiple industries. In the chemical industry, it provides process steam for reaction, distillation, and drying processes. In textiles, it supplies steam for dyeing, finishing, and heat setting. In paper manufacturing, it delivers steam for pulping, drying, and coating processes. In food processing, it provides clean steam for sterilization, cooking, and pasteurization.
